There are several factors that determine at what price and how quickly your home will sell. Location. It is what it is. You cannot really change it. Condition. This is determined by the seller at the advice and counseling of the Agent. Price. This is determined by the seller with the Agent's counsel. Marketing. This is determined by the Agent with the seller's approval and outlined expectations. Seasonality. The time of year makes a difference. Interest rates and economic conditions. Competition: how many other similar homes are on the market.
